Alternative Ingredient Suggestions

If you need substitutions, this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ting is flexible. Greek yogurt or sour cream can replace buttermilk in equal amounts for similar moisture. Dairy-free butter and plant-based cream cheese work well for a lactose-free version. For a deeper molasses flavor, you can replace part of the brown sugar with dark muscovado sugar.

Step-by-Step Instructions for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(177°C). Grease and flour a 9×13-inch baking pan or line it with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, and cloves. Mixing the dry ingredients evenly ensures consistent spice flavor throughout the cake.
  3. In a large bowl, beat the softened butter with granulated sugar and brown sugar using an electric mixer. Continue mixing until the mixture looks light and fluffy, which usually takes about two to three minutes.
  4.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. This helps maintain a smooth batter. Stir in the vanilla extract until fully incorporated.
  5. Gradually add the dry ingredients and buttermilk to the butter mixture, alternating between the two. Start and end with the dry ingredients, mixing gently until just combined to avoid overworking the batter.
  6.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top with a spatula. Tap the pan lightly on the counter to release any air bubbles.
  7. Bake the cake for 30 to 35 minutes. Check do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
  8. Allow the cake to cool completely in the pan on a wire rack before adding the frosting. Frosting a warm cake can cause the topping to melt.
  9. To prepare the frosting, beat the cream cheese and butter together until smooth and creamy. Gradually add powdered sugar, mixing until fluffy, then blend in the vanilla extract.
  10. Spread the frosting evenly over the cooled cake. Slice and serve your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ting for a perfectly finished dessert.

Tips and Tricks for the Best Results

For the softest crumb, ensure all refrigerated ingredients reach room temperature before mixing. This helps the batter emulsify properly. Avoid overmixing once the flour is added, as this can make the cake dense. If you prefer a thicker frosting layer, increase the frosting recipe by half. Store leftover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to four days.

Frequently Asked Questions About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ting

Can I make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ting ahead of time?

Yes, this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ting is ideal for making ahead. You can bake the cake one day in advance, let it cool completely, cover it tightly, and store it at room temperature. Frost it the next day for the freshest presentation. Alternatively, you can frost it ahead and store it in the refrigerator for up to four days.

How do I keep spice cake moist after baking?

To keep your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ting moist, store it in an airtight container. If frosted, refrigeration is best, but allow slices to come to room temperature before serving. The buttermilk, brown sugar, and butter already help retain moisture, so proper storage is the key factor.

Can I freeze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ting?

Yes, you can freeze this spice cake. For best results, freeze the unfrosted cake tightly wrapped in plastic wrap and foil for up to two months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ator, then frost before serving. You can also freeze frosted slices, but the frosting texture may soften slightly after thawing.

What spices can I adjust or add to this recipe?

This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ting is flexible. You can increase cinnamon for a warmer profile or add a pinch of allspice or cardamom for complexity. If you prefer milder flavors, slightly reduce cloves, as they are the most intense spice in the blend.

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ting

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Author: Elina
  • Total Time: 50 minutes
  • Yield: 12 servings
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

Moist Spice Cake with Cream Cheese Frosting is a soft, tender cake made with warm spices like c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, and cloves, finished with a rich and tangy cream cheese frosting. It is a classic comfort dessert perfect for holidays, gatherings, or everyday baking.


Ingredients

  • 1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ar, packed
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ened (for frosting)
  • 3 cups pow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ract (for frosting)


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(177°C) and grease and flour a 9×13-inch baking pan or line it with parchment paper.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, and cloves.
  3. In a large bowl, beat the but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y.
  4.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ition, then mix in the vanilla extract.
  5. Alternately add the dry ingredients and buttermilk to the batter, beginning and ending with the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ined.
  6.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top evenly.
  7. Bake for 30–35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  8. Allow the cake to cool completely in the pan on a wire rack.
  9. To make the frosting, beat the cream cheese and butter until smooth, then gradually add powdered sugar and vanilla extract until fluffy.
  10. Spread the frosting evenly over the cooled cake, slice, and serve.

Notes

  • Allow all refrigerated ingredients to reach room temperature before mixing for best texture.
  • Do not overmix the batter once the flour is added to keep the cake tender.
  • The cake can be made a day ahead and frosted before serving.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 35 minutes
  • Category: Dessert
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
